We consider the Abelian Higgs model as well as the SU(2) Georgi-Glashow model in which the gauge field action is replaced by a non linear Born-Infeld action. We study soliton solutions arising in these models, namely the vortex and monopole solutions, respectively. We construct formulas which provide good approximations for the mass of the Born-Infeld deformed solitons using only the data of the undeformed solutions. The results obtained indicate that in the self-dual limit, the Born-Infeld interaction leads to bound vortices, while for monopoles it gives rise to repulsion.
